c-Myc inhibitor 14

Catalog No.: A53699
c-Myc Inhibitor
c-Myc inhibitor 14 (Compound 13A) is a selective inhibitor of the c-Myc protein, demonstrating an IC50 value of less than 100 nM in HL60 cell lines. This compound exhibits significant antitumor activity, making it a valuable tool for cancer research. Its ability to target c-Myc positions it as a promising candidate for studies focused on tumorigenesis and therapeutic interventions in c-Myc-driven malignancies.
